A hinge assembly connecting adjacent panels of an accordion shutter includes a hinge member having a pair of curved arms and a pair of panel connection members each having a pivot shaft. The pivot shafts are received within the corresponding curved arms and retained for rotation therein with the tips of the curved arms received in arm receiving channels of the panel connection members. The adjacent panels may be oriented at an angle of less than 180° with respect to each other when both panel connection members are rotated to positions wherein the tips of curved arms are engaged by the closed ends of the arm receiving channels. The base of the hinge member also has a pair of shoulders, and the adjacent panels are oriented approximately parallel when the panel connection members are rotated to positions wherein the panel connection members are engaged by the shoulders.

A hinge assembly for connecting adjacent panels of a foldable closure along lateral edges of the adjacent panels, the hinge assembly comprising: a hinge member having a pair of curved arms each having a tip and a substantially constant radius of curvature to sweep semi-circular arcs about a corresponding longitudinal axis of the curved arm; anda pair of panel connection members each having a pivot shaft, a panel connection portion configured to engage and retain a lateral edge of one of the adjacent panels, and a curved connection portion connecting the panel connection portion to the pivot shaft, wherein an inner surface of the curved connection portion and a portion of an outer surface of the pivot shaft of each panel connection member define an arm receiving channel having a closed end,wherein the pivot shaft of each of the pair of panel connection members is disposed within a corresponding one of the pair of curved arms of the hinge member and retained for rotation therein and with the tip of the curved arm received in the arm receiving channel of the panel connection member, and wherein the adjacent panels connected by the hinge assembly are rotatable between a closed position wherein the adjacent panels are approximately parallel to each other and an open position wherein the adjacent panels are oriented at an angle of less than 180° with respect to each other when both panel connection members are rotated to positions wherein the tips of the pair of curved arms are engaged by the closed ends of the arm receiving channels of the panel connection members. 2. The hinge assembly of claim 1, wherein the hinge member comprises a base, and wherein the pair of curved arms extends outwardly in opposite directions from the base. 3. The hinge assembly of claim 2, wherein the base of the hinge member comprises a pair of shoulders, with each shoulder being disposed proximate a point at which a corresponding one of the pair of curved arms extends from the base, and wherein the adjacent panels connected by the hinge assembly are in the closed position and are oriented approximately parallel with respect to each other when both of the pair of panel connection members are rotated to positions wherein the curved connection portions are engaged by the shoulders of the hinge member. 4. The hinge assembly of claim 2, wherein the hinge member comprises a finger protection bar extending from the base between the pair of curved arms and disposed between the curved connection portions of the panel connection members when the pivot shafts of the panel connection members are received by the pair of curved arms, and wherein the panel connection members rotate toward the finger protection bar when the adjacent panels are rotated from the open position to the closed position. 5. The hinge assembly of claim 4, wherein the base of the hinge member comprises a pair of shoulders, with each shoulder being disposed proximate a point at which a corresponding one of the pair of curved arms extends from the base, wherein the finger protection bar comprises an extension portion extending from the base of the hinge member and a cross member connected to the extension portion opposite the base and extending approximately perpendicular to the extension portion, wherein the cross member has opposite ends disposed proximate the curved connection portions of the corresponding panel connection members, and wherein the adjacent panels connected by the hinge assembly are oriented approximately parallel with respect to each other when both of the pair of panel connection members are rotated to positions wherein the curved connection portions are engaged by at least one of the shoulders of the base and the opposite ends of the finger protection bar. 6. The hinge assembly of claim 1, wherein the panel connection portion of each of the pair of panel connection members comprises: an end wall having one end connected to the curved connection portion;a first flange extending from the end wall proximate the curved connection portion; anda second flange extending from the end wall opposite the curved connection portion, wherein the first flange and the second flange define a panel receiving channel that is parallel to a plane of a panel inserted therein. 7. The hinge assembly of claim 1, wherein the pivot shafts of the panel connection members comprise hollow cylindrical tubes. 8. The hinge assembly of claim 1, wherein the pivot shafts of the panel connection members comprise penannular pivot shafts having openings opposite the curved connection portion such that the openings face inner surfaces of the pair of curved arms retaining the penannular pivot shafts for an entire range of rotation of the penannular pivot shafts within the pair of curved arms. 9.
